Prospects for Epitaxial c-Er2O3 as a CMOS-compatible Lasing Material

Abstract

The emission of high-Q c-Er2O3 resonators displays little inhomogeneous broadening, robust vacuum-Rabi splitting, and strong upconversion. Considering these effects and a rate-equation model, we analyze the prospects for optically pumped on-chip lasing using c-Er2O3.
